Course Outline

Theory Module:

  • Role of a Shipyard Safety Assessor for Hot Work Certification
  • WSH Act and Related Legislations
  • Accident Prevention Principles
  • Chemistry of Fires and Explosions
  • Gas Meters
  • Safety Practices during Cleaning and Repairs of Tankers
  • Operations and Inspections of Tankers and Other Vessels
  • Gas-Free Inspections & Hot-Work Certification
  • Permit-to-Work Systems
  • Occupational Health

Practical Module (Compulsory):

  • Gas-Cutting and Arc-Welding
  • Use, Calibration and Maintenance of Gas Meters
  • Hot-work Certification
